+ /** Initialise the function's source, destination, detection window strides, border mode, threshold and non-maxima suppression
+ *
+ * @param[in] compile_context The compile context to be used.
+ * @param[in, out] input Input tensor. Data type supported: U8
+ * (Written to only for @p border_mode != UNDEFINED)
+ * @param[in] multi_hog Container of multiple HOG data object. Each HOG data object describes one HOG model to detect.
+ * This container should store the HOG data-objects in descending or ascending cell_size width order.
+ * This will help to understand if the HOG descriptor computation can be skipped for some HOG data-objects
+ * @param[out] detection_windows Array of @ref DetectionWindow used for locating the detected objects
+ * @param[in] detection_window_strides Array of @ref Size2D used to specify the distance in pixels between 2 consecutive detection windows in x and y directions for each HOG data-object
+ * The dimension of this array must be the same of multi_hog->num_models()
+ * The i-th detection_window_stride of this array must be multiple of the block_stride stored in the i-th multi_hog array
+ * @param[in] border_mode Border mode to use.
+ * @param[in] constant_border_value (Optional) Constant value to use for borders if border_mode is set to CONSTANT.
+ * @param[in] threshold (Optional) Threshold for the distance between features and SVM classifying plane
+ * @param[in] non_maxima_suppression (Optional) Flag to specify whether the non-maxima suppression is required or not.
+ * True if the non-maxima suppression stage has to be computed
+ * @param[in] min_distance (Optional) Radial Euclidean distance to use for the non-maxima suppression stage
+ *
+ */
+ void configure(const CLCompileContext &compile_context, ICLTensor *input, const ICLMultiHOG *multi_hog, ICLDetectionWindowArray *detection_windows, ICLSize2DArray *detection_window_strides,
+ BorderMode border_mode, uint8_t constant_border_value = 0, float threshold = 0.0f, bool non_maxima_suppression = false, float min_distance = 1.0f);
